Output 7d19340e66ac9ad2ddee34ea03121139872bc44b3a8391d469f486716c67e586:3

value
17058036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ecd1b26b72576cab3052f10d782d158059da3d0c OP_EQUAL
address
3PHCbpFDXwRobAasDDkftYZv4V8chXjty2
transaction
7d19340e66ac9ad2ddee34ea03121139872bc44b3a8391d469f486716c67e586
spent
true